In this one hundred and forty-third episode of the Noodle it Out with Nikki M Podcast, Nikki and Justin noodle out a question that was emailed to us about transfering addictions and become addicted to seeking adrenaline rushes. We discuss several perspectives of this. Come and join us as we dive deep in the Big Book for the Solution to our problems.
